挖孔灌注桩因其单桩承载力高 ,施工无噪音 ,无需专用机具 ,费用低等优点 ,作为建筑基础已被广泛认可。但挖孔灌注桩对其施工方法、水文地质和工程地质条件等依赖性很大 ,若不顾任何条件的选用 ,必将带来不良后果。结合兰州市某建造在湿陷性黄土和人工堆填土地基上的7层住宅楼 ,分析了人工挖孔灌注桩基础下沉变形的原因 ,介绍了治理此类病害的方法 。
Borehole castinplace piles have many advantages, such as high bearing capacity of single pile, no noise with construction, no special equipment needed and so on. According to these, they have been widely accepted to foundation engineering. But this technique is much reliable to its construction method, hydrogeological and engineering geological condisions. If it is not considered any factor to use this technique, it must resulted in harmfulness. Based on analyzing the foundation settlement with Borehole castinplace piles of a sevenfloor structure in Lanzhou, which is built on subsidence loess and manfilled soil, treating method of this harmfulness and its engineering practice are introduced.
